Toyota Hybrid-R Concept – a Yaris with 400bhp – teased for Frankfurt
Tue, 13 Aug 2013The Toyota Hybrid-R Concept (pictured) is a 400bhp Yaris Hybrid heading for Frankfurt We’ve always believed that the best use for hybrid powertrains is to get extra performance without the penalty of increased fuel consumption. Toyota, on the other hand, have primarily used their impressive – if complicated and expensive – hybrid powertrains to yield improved economy and emissions from more prosaic cars like the Prius, Yaris and Auris. But now it looks like Toyota are ready to show us what hybrid technology can offer in the way of performance too, with a tease for what Toyota are calling the Hybrid-R Concept, which appears to be a Yaris with more than 400bhp on tap.
Revealed: tech secrets of new 2014 BMW M3 and M4 Coupe
Wed, 25 Sep 2013BMW has spent the past four years developing the new M4 Coupe and newly-announced M3 saloon from scratch – all with the intention of making its road-racer range more focused, more able and more relevant to modern motorists. They are faster, sharper and more dynamic, promises the firm, but also greener, smarter and more flexible than ever. The result, believe the engines, is a duo that’s without rival on the market – no other four-seat coupe or five-seat saloon offers this much high performance sports car ability for the money.
AutoWeek Fantasy Camp 2011: Pushing the limits in the best sports coupes under $50k
Sat, 14 May 2011What did you spend your Saturday doing? If you were signed up for AutoWeek Fantasy Camp, you'd have climbed into the ten best sports coupes under $50,000 for a day of blasting around the Ford Dearborn Development Center. Participants started with a morning briefing covering safety regulations and track guidelines; after that, they cut loose on the track for 9/10ths driving with pros riding shotgun, full vehicle evaluations, plus conversations with Chip Foose and the folks from Meguiars and ZF.
